Today we’ve got an excellent pair of 100% estate grown Riesling from the Finger Lakes of New York State.

Up first we’ve got the 2017 Ravines Dry Riesling which comes from two vineyards (52% White Springs Vineyard and 48% 16 Falls Vineyard), one on each side of Seneca Lake. The wine was aged in stainless steel tanks and has 3 g/L of residual sugar.

Sample submitted for review. The Ravines Riesling has an SRP of $19 but is available for as low as $14. 6,000 cases were produced.

The 2017 Ravines Dry Riesling opens with aromas of apple, pear, nectarine, a little lime and a little flinty minerality. It’s a very nice, classic Riesling aroma.

The wine tastes wonderful in the mouth and has great depth of flavor on the fruit in this very dry wine. Featuring a lovely mouthfeel and similar flavors to the nose this wine is good with food and has good aging potential making it really wonderful at this price.

It ends crisp, zesty, dry and long on the lip-smackingly good finish.

Next we’ve got the 2017 Ravines White Spring Vineyard Dry Riesling which comes completely from the White Springs Vineyard and is also fermented and aged in stainless steel. It has 4 g/L of residual sugar.

Sample submitted for review. The Ravines White Spring Vineyard Dry Riesling has an SRP of $28 but is available for as low as $19. Just 2,000 cases were produced.

The 2017 Ravines White Spring Vineyard Riesling tastes similar to the dry but has a touch of petrol and white floral notes on the nose too.

In the mouth it’s just a bit more expressive in the fruit and the mouthfeel is just lovely. Full of zesty lemon and lime, the fruit flavors go deep. This is delicious!

It ends with a long, lingering finish that leaves lots of lip-smacking tart and juicy fruit on your lips.
